Sorbitol, also known as glucitol, is a sugar alcohol derived primarily from glucose through catalytic hydrogenation. It serves as a versatile ingredient in numerous industries due to its sweetening, humectant, and texturizing properties. Sorbitol is widely used in the food and beverage sector as a low-calorie sweetener, in pharmaceuticals as a stabilizer and laxative, and in cosmetics as a moisturizer and thickening agent. It is also employed in the production of vitamin C (ascorbic acid) and surfactants.

Setting up a sorbitol production plant involves the conversion of glucose (derived from starch sources such as corn, cassava, or wheat) into sorbitol using nickel-catalyzed hydrogenation under high pressure and temperature. The process includes stages such as starch hydrolysis, glucose purification, hydrogenation, filtration, evaporation, and drying. Key machinery includes reactors, hydrogenation vessels, filters, evaporators, and crystallizers. Maintaining consistent product purity and meeting regulatory standards such as ISO, GMP, and food-grade certifications are essential.

Sorbitol Industry Outlook 2025

The global sorbitol market is witnessing strong growth in 2025, driven by rising demand for low-calorie sweeteners, increasing health awareness, and expanding applications in cosmetics and pharmaceuticals. The food industry remains the largest consumer due to the growing popularity of sugar-free and diabetic-friendly products. Moreover, the shift toward bio-based chemicals and the growing use of sorbitol in personal care formulations (toothpaste, skin creams, and lotions) are further propelling market expansion. Asia-Pacific dominates production, with China and India emerging as leading exporters due to abundant raw material availability and cost-efficient manufacturing capabilities.

Key Cost Components of Setting Up a Sorbitol Production Plant

Land and Infrastructure: Costs for land acquisition, plant construction, and utility installation.
Machinery and Equipment: Reactors, hydrogenation units, filters, evaporators, and drying systems.
Raw Materials: Corn starch or glucose syrup, hydrogen gas, nickel catalyst, and water.
Labor and Workforce: Skilled chemical engineers, technicians, and plant operators.
Utilities: Electricity, steam, cooling water, and compressed air supply.
Regulatory Compliance: Food-grade and pharmaceutical-grade certifications, environmental clearances.
Packaging and Logistics: Storage tanks, bulk containers, and transportation for liquid or crystalline sorbitol.

Economic Trends Influencing Sorbitol Production Plant Setup Costs 2025

Rising Health Awareness: Shift toward sugar substitutes driving food and beverage demand.
Pharmaceutical Growth: Increasing use in syrups, tablets, and oral care formulations.
Raw Material Price Volatility: Fluctuating starch and hydrogen prices affecting production economics.
Bio-Based Chemical Expansion: Growth of green chemistry initiatives supporting sorbitol demand.
Energy and Utility Costs: High energy consumption during hydrogenation and drying processes.
Technological Advancements: Adoption of continuous hydrogenation and catalytic efficiency improvements.
Government Incentives: Policies promoting renewable and sustainable chemical manufacturing.


Challenges and Considerations for Investors

High Capital Requirement: Significant investment in reactors, hydrogenation systems, and purification units.
Raw Material Dependence: Dependence on starch availability and quality.
Process Safety: Handling high-pressure hydrogenation requires advanced safety systems.
Quality Control: Maintaining consistency across food-grade and pharma-grade production lines.
Market Competition: Strong competition from global and regional sorbitol producers.
Regulatory Barriers: Compliance with environmental and health standards across jurisdictions.
